Description

John Peters investigates the impact of Impressionism on Conrad and links this to his literary techniques as well as his philosophical and political views. He investigates the sources and implications of Conrad’s impressionism in order to argue for a consistent link between his literary technique, philosophical presuppositions and socio-political views.
